There is an over the counter topical gel with benzoyl peroxide (Benzagel and other brands) that can be applied 1-2 times a day to the affected areas. Just be careful as it can loosen clothing and bedding. If it dries or irritates the skin, use only once a day or once every other day for the first week.
Also, I suggest avoiding applying makeup and other cosmetics as they can make acne worse.
